The 58th Annual Idaho Potato Conference is scheduled for January 21-22, 2026, at the Pond Student Union Building on the campus of Idaho State University in Pocatello, Idaho.
This event will feature educational presentations, workshops, and a trade show with over 70 booths highlighting agricultural products and services. Seminars and workshops will cover a wide range of topics, including pest management, nutrient management, irrigation practices, storage optimization, and soil health.
Additionally, sessions conducted in Spanish will be available, addressing subjects such as beneficial insect identification and farm safety. Attendees can also earn Certified Crop Advisor (CCA) and pesticide recertification credits throughout the conference.
